The picture shows the principle of the inverter circuit for lighting 6~8W fluorescent lamps . This circuit is suitable for lighting 6 to 8 W fluorescent tubes. All parameters of the circuit are marked in the figure. When using a 6 W ordinary fluorescent lamp , the supply voltage is 6~12 V, the current is 0.3~0.6 A, and the voltage at both ends of the lamp is about 45~65V when it is not started.
